[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PULL 00/14] (Mostly) build system changes for 2022-06-24
From: |
Peter Maydell |
Subject: |
Re: [PULL 00/14] (Mostly) build system changes for 2022-06-24 |
Date: |
Thu, 30 Jun 2022 18:32:31 +0100 |
On Thu, 30 Jun 2022 at 18:14, Paolo Bonzini <pbonzini@redhat.com> wrote:
>
>
>
> Il ven 24 giu 2022, 17:57 Richard Henderson <richard.henderson@linaro.org> ha
> scritto:
>>
>> But then the i386 cross-compiler isn't used:
>
>
> Yeah, that was intentional. In theory a softmmu target is freestanding and
> does not need anything beyond the compiler install, so configure defaults to
> the native compiler, which is biarch. That however assumes that the compiler
> install includes the libgcc for both architectures.
>
> Does that mean that Ubuntu installs GCC without a 32-bit libgcc.a?
I think they package it in a separate package, eg lib32gcc-9-dev
(adjust package name to suit gcc version).
-- PMM
- [PULL 12/14] audio/dbus: fix building, (continued)
- [PULL 12/14] audio/dbus: fix building, Paolo Bonzini, 2022/06/24
- [PULL 11/14] fuzz: only use generic-fuzz targets on oss-fuzz, Paolo Bonzini, 2022/06/24
- [PULL 09/14] build: try both native and cross compilers for linux-user tests, Paolo Bonzini, 2022/06/24
- [PULL 13/14] meson.build: Require a recent version of libpng, Paolo Bonzini, 2022/06/24
- [PULL 14/14] accel: kvm: Fix memory leak in find_stats_descriptors, Paolo Bonzini, 2022/06/24
- [PULL 08/14] tests/tcg: compile system emulation tests as freestanding, Paolo Bonzini, 2022/06/24
- [PULL 06/14] configure: allow more host/target combos to use the host compiler, Paolo Bonzini, 2022/06/24
- [PULL 10/14] build: improve -fsanitize-coverage-allowlist check, Paolo Bonzini, 2022/06/24
- Re: [PULL 00/14] (Mostly) build system changes for 2022-06-24, Richard Henderson, 2022/06/24